Skip to content

C++ 开发技术核心基础

完整版 | 多讲次 | 系统教学

讲师:侯捷及其他知名讲师
类型:面向对象 / STL / 泛型编程
难度:中级
平台:视频教程

课程简介

C++ 开发技术核心基础课程系统讲解现代 C++ 的关键技术点,涵盖面向对象高级编程、STL 标准库与泛型编程、内存管理机制等核心内容。通过深入浅出的讲解和丰富的代码示例,帮助学员掌握 C++ 在规模化编程、系统架构中的应用,建立完整的 C++ 知识体系。

资源下载

C++ 开发技术核心基础完整教程

更新时间:
夸克网盘

课程目录

第一阶段:面向对象高级编程

  • C++ 对象模型与内存布局
  • 类的设计与继承机制
  • 多态与虚函数的深度应用
  • 操作符重载与函数对象

第二阶段:STL 标准库与泛型编程

  • STL 体系结构与设计理念
  • 容器深度探索(vector、list、deque、set、map)
  • 迭代器原理与设计模式
  • 算法库与函数对象

第三阶段:模板与泛型设计

  • 模板基础与全特化、偏特化
  • 模板元编程与编译期计算
  • Traits 与类型萃取
  • 模板递归与编译期优化

第四阶段:现代 C++ 特性

  • C++11/14/17/20 新特性
  • 智能指针与内存管理
  • 右值引用与移动语义
  • 异常处理与错误管理